On 5/7/20 8:07 PM, Anshuman Khandual wrote:
> There are multiple similar definitions for is_hugepage_only_range() on
> various platforms. Lets just add it's generic fallback definition for
> platforms that do not override. This help reduce code duplication.

> diff --git a/include/linux/hugetlb.h b/include/linux/hugetlb.h
> index 43a1cef8f0f1..c01c0c6f7fd4 100644
> --- a/include/linux/hugetlb.h
> +++ b/include/linux/hugetlb.h
> @@ -591,6 +591,15 @@ static inline unsigned int blocks_per_huge_page(struct hstate *h)
>  
>  #include <asm/hugetlb.h>
>  
> +#ifndef is_hugepage_only_range
> +static inline int is_hugepage_only_range(struct mm_struct *mm,
> +					unsigned long addr, unsigned long len)
> +{
> +	return 0;
> +}
> +#define is_hugepage_only_range is_hugepage_only_range
> +#endif
> +
>  #ifndef arch_make_huge_pte
>  static inline pte_t arch_make_huge_pte(pte_t entry, struct vm_area_struct *vma,
>  				       struct page *page, int writable)
> 

Did you try building without CONFIG_HUGETLB_PAGE defined?  I'm guessing
that you need a stub for is_hugepage_only_range().  Or, perhaps add this
to asm-generic/hugetlb.h?
